- | ===== Note ===== | ||
- | ==== Overview ==== | ||
- | |||
- | (Rep) | ||
- | |||
- | The //Note// field and associated fields are used to make clear the relationships between the fields or why a term in the record was used if some subtlety is lost when parsing information into separate fields. Try to include the source of the information recorded in the field. | ||
- | |||
- | For more information on Note see //CCO, pages 247-258//. | ||
- | |||
- | ---- | ||
- | |||
- | ==== Fields ==== | ||
- | |||
- | === Notes === | ||
- | |||
- | The Note field is free text field used to make clear the relationships between the fields or why a term in the record was used if some subtlety is lost when parsing information into separate fields. | ||
- | |||
- | === Keywords === | ||
- | |||
- | This field can be used when preferred terms from controlled vocabualaries do not include words that are anticipated to be used as search terms. | ||
- | |||
- | === Admin notes === | ||
- | |||
- | Include here any local notes only appropriate to UMass, e.g. when a faculty member uses an image for comparanda for another work even though there is not formal relationship between the two. | ||
